1. What is "The Birthday Dirge"?
--------------------------------
"The Birthday Dirge" is sung to the tune of "The Volga Boatmen". If you
don't know the tune by name, you know it by sound. It's the depressing
sounding Russian folk tune that nearly everyone has heard at one time
or another. The resounding thud that follows each "Happy Birthday!" is
traditionally accompanied by a "HUHN"-like grunt. The sort of groaning
grunt that workers lifting heavy loads might find natural.
2. What are the lyrics?
-----------------------
The Dirge is know know in various circles as "The Barbarian Birthday Song",
"The Viking Birthday Sang", "The SCA Birthday Dirge", etc. Those lyrics
most common are listed first. Variations and additional lyrics follow.
Feel free to pick and choose those verses that best suit the group you
are with and the person being serenaded.
THE BIRTHDAY DIRGE
tune: "Volga Boatmen"
Happy Birthday! <thud!> Happy Birthday! <thud!>
1. Now you've aged another year
Now you know that Death is near
Happy Birthday! <thud!> Happy Birthday! <thud!>
1a. So you've aged another year
Now you know that Death is near
2. Children dying far and near
They say that cancer's caused by bheer
2a. Children dying everywhere
Women crying in despair
3. Death, destruction, and despair
People dying everywhere
3a. Doom and gloom and dark despair
People dying everywhere!
3b. Doom, destruction, and despair
Grief and sorrow fill the air
3c. Doom, destruction, and despair
People dying everywhere
3d. Death and gloom and black despair
People dying everywhere
3e. Pain destruction and despair
People dying everywhere
4. Typhoid, plague and polio
Coffins lined up in a row
5. Now that you're the age you are
Your demise cannot be far
5a. Now you are the age you are
Your demise cannot be far
5b. When you've reached the age you are
Your demise cannot be far
Other Common Verses:
6. Black Death has just struck your town
You yourself feel quite run-down
6a. Pestilence has struck your town
You yourself feel quite run-down
7. Birthdays come but once a year
Marking time as Death draws near
8. Long ago your hair turned grey
Now it's falling out, they say
8a. Soon your hair will all turn grey
Then fall out (or so they say)
The Viking/Barbarian Verses:
9. Burn the castle and storm the keep
Kill the women, but save the sheep
9a. Hear the women wail and weep
Kill them all, but spare the sheep
9b. May the women wail and weep
kill them all, but save the sheep
10. Burn, then rape by firelight
Add _romance_ to life tonight
11. Indigestion's what you get
From the enemies you 'et
12. May the candles on your cake
Burn like cities in your wake.
12a. May the cities in your wake
Burn like candles on your cake,
13. May the children in the street
Be your barbequeing meat
13a. We love children, yes we do
Baked or broiled or in a stew
14. May your deeds with sheep and yaks
Equal those with sword and axe
14a. May your deeds with sword and axe
Equal those with sheep and yaks
15. They stole your sword, your gold, your house
Took your sheep but not your spouse
16. This one lesson you must learn
First you pillage, then you burn
17. While you eat your birthday stew
We will loot the town for you,
The SCA Verses:
18. We brought linen, white as cloud
Now we'll sit and sew your shroud
19. You're a period cook, its true
Ask the beetles in the stew
20. Your servants steal, your wife's untrue
Your children plot to murder you
Other Verses:
21. Fear and gloom and darkness but
No one found out you-know-what
21a. Just be glad the friends you've got
Haven't found out you-know-what
22. I'm a leper, can't you see
Have a birthday kiss from me
23. It's your birthday never fear
You'll be dead this time next year
24. Now another year has passed
Don't look now they're gaining fast!
24a. So far Death you have bypassed
Don't look back, he's gaining fast
25. Now you've lived another year
Age to you is like stale beer
26. Now your jail-bait days are done
Let's go out and have some fun
27. See the wrinkles on your face
Like the pattern of fine lace
28. Were I sitting in your shoes
I'd go out and sing the blues
29. So you're 29 again
Don't tell lies to your good friend
29a. Tho you're turning 29
Age to you is like fine wine
30. You must marry very soon
Baby's due the next full moon
31. When you've reached this age you know
That the mind is first to go
3. Where did it originate?
--------------------------
The origins are shrouded in mystery. My first exposure to it was around
1983 or 1984. I've heard various forms of the tune performed by various
organizations (e.g. SF fandom, SCA). This threatens to remain one of
those unanswerable frequently asked questions.
